Rockets Defeat Lakers 115-96, Averting Sweep

National Desk
April 28, 2026
The Houston Rockets defeated the Los Angeles Lakers 115-96 in Game 4. The Lakers now lead the series 3-1. Houston's Reed Sheppard led all scorers. All five Rockets starters scored at least 15 points. Deandre Ayton scored 19 points for the Lakers before being ejected in the third quarter after receiving a flagrant foul. The Rockets outscored the Lakers 34-18 in the third quarter. Los Angeles committed 24 turnovers, resulting in 30 points for Houston. The Lakers shot 5-of-22 from three-point range. The series returns to Los Angeles for Game 5.
